【发布时间】:2012-08-10 22:01:16
【问题描述】:
我想知道是否可以为整个 R 会话更改 ggplot2 图形的一些默认参数,例如字体大小。这个想法是避免为每个情节设置它们。
【问题讨论】:
标签: r ggplot2 default font-size
我想知道是否可以为整个 R 会话更改 ggplot2 图形的一些默认参数,例如字体大小。这个想法是避免为每个情节设置它们。
【问题讨论】:
标签: r ggplot2 default font-size
如果您想在剩余的活动会话中更新,请使用 theme_set:
theme_set(theme_grey(base_size = 18))
如果您只想更改一张图表,您可以在主题中设置base_size:
qplot(1:10, 1:10) + theme_grey(base_size = 18)
ggplot(mtcars, aes(x = mpg, y = cyl)) +
geom_point() +
theme_grey(base_size = 18)
【讨论】:
使用theme_set()
theme_set(theme_gray(base_size = 18))
qplot(1:10, 1:10)
【讨论】:
theme_gray()$text$size)
base_size 在列出的主题下,但它似乎有效。我注意到我的 geom_text 用于显示平均文本没有继承这个 base_size 更改。任何人都有运气让它工作